    The 2010 LPGA of Japan Tour was the 43rd season of the LPGA of Japan Tour, the professional golf tour for women operated by the Ladies Professional Golfers' Association of Japan. It consisted of 34 golf tournaments, all played in Japan. Ahn Sun-ju won the Order of Merit and had the lowest scoring average.

    The Japan Dome Tour was BigBang's fourth concert tour in Japan. The tour visited six of Japan's major concert domes, making BigBang the first foreign artists to headline their own six-dome tour. The sold-out tour was one of the country's highest-grossing concert tours of the year, and grossed over US$70.6 million from sixteen shows. [7]
